If you're buying a new crib or used, it's crucial to select cribs that meet today's strict safety standards. Secondhand cribs could become less sturdy over time due to age, humidity and frequent use. This could pose serious risks to your baby.

The crib's slats should be no more than 3/8 inches (6 centimeters) apart to prevent children from being wedged between them, and the hardware on the crib should be secure. It's also a good idea to check the slats and the rims of the mattress support for any broken or loose parts.


It's best to avoid cribs that were used by pets or children in the past, since their safety could have been compromised. Don't buy or accept an older crib that has a drop side rail, which was deemed unsafe by the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ission in 2012 for security reasons.

No Dangling or Chewable Parts

The safest cribs are those that are free of chewable or dangling components. If something is hanging over or below the crib, this could cause the rails to pull or create a strangulation risk. Babies are very grabby. If a parent decorates their crib with toys or other items, they must ensure that the items are secured tightly and aren't in the reach of Baby.
